Antonio Brown Allowed To Play!
The AFFA has announced that wide receiver Antonio Brown will be allowed to sign with an AFFA team. The decision came after league owners voted 17 for and 13 against with 2 abstentions.
According to a statement released late yesterday. A team may sign Mr. Brown to a one year deal with some stipulations.
1. If Mr. Brown is signed by a NFL club at anytime, the AFFA contract would become null and void.
2. Any conduct detrimental to the AFFA, criminal or otherwise contract will be revoked.
3. Contract cannot exceed 1.5 million and no lower than 75 thousand. No signing bonus will be allowed.
Mr. Brown's agent or Mr. Brown could not be reached for comment. However, friends close to Antonio Brown say that he is considering the offer, but hasn't committed to any decision.
According to a league official, Antonio Brown's name has been submitted for entrance into the 2020 AFFA draft .
